WHO - 68th World Health Assembly

The Sixty-eighth session of the World Health Assembly (WHA) takes place in Geneva 18–26 May 2015. The Health Assembly is the supreme decision-making body of WHO. It is attended by delegations from all WHO Member States. Its main functions are to determine the policies of the Organization, supervise financial policies, and review and approve the proposed programme budget. The Health Assembly is held annually in Geneva, Switzerland.

WHO Ebola Situation Report - 13th May 2015

A total of 9 confirmed cases of Ebola virus disease (EVD) was reported in the week to 10 May: the lowest weekly total this year (Guinea reported a total of 7 cases, Sierra Leone reported 2).

Tomorrow is World Malaria Day 2015

WHO has declared tomorrow as World Malaria Day 2015.

The WHO website has several pages devoted to the day and the latest statistics about Malaria (which highlight the scale of this disease) can be found at http://www.who.int/campaigns/malaria-day/2015/en/ Four countries were declared free of malaria in the last decade and the strategy is to increase this to 35 by 2030.
